omanoil receives OER Top 20 debate award by Minister of Commerce & Industry - 20th June 09

Muscat, 20th June 2009

Eng. Omar Ahmed Qatan, CEO of Oman Oil Marketing Company (omanoil), recently received the Oman Economic Review (OER) Top 20 Debate Award by His Excellency Maqbool bin Ali Sultan, Minister of Commerce & Industry and His Highness Sayyid Tarik bin Shabib Al Said, Editor in Chief of Oman Economic Review at a ceremony held at Capital Market Authority (CMA). Attaining the eighth position, omanoil was recognized for its market strengths and positioning, achievements, history and heritage, brand values, as well as developments within the visionary organization.

OER in association with the CMA organized the first OER Top 20 Debate & Awards Ceremony on the state of the Sultanate’s Economy. The seminar observed the participation of a cross section of CEOs from various sectors that highlighted the challenges and opportunities facing their respective organizations. The deliberations of this unique event helped CEOs and senior executives to gain valuable insights into tackling the critical issues arising from the current global financial situation.
